Chi-Yun Pai is a scholar working on Molecular Biology, Plant Science and Oncology. According to data from OpenAlex, Chi-Yun Pai has authored 7 papers receiving a total of 649 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 2 papers in Plant Science and 1 paper in Oncology. Recurrent topics in Chi-Yun Pai’s work include Genomics and Chromatin Dynamics (5 papers), RNA Research and Splicing (3 papers) and Chromosomal and Genetic Variations (2 papers). Chi-Yun Pai is often cited by papers focused on Genomics and Chromatin Dynamics (5 papers), RNA Research and Splicing (3 papers) and Chromosomal and Genetic Variations (2 papers). Chi-Yun Pai collaborates with scholars based in United States, Taiwan and Israel. Chi-Yun Pai's co-authors include Victor G. Corces, Elissa P. Lei, Hung-Kai Chen, Ning-Hsing Yeh, Adi Salzberg, Rakefet Sharf, Yi Sun, Naomi Halachmi, Estee Kurant and Scott J. Nowak and has published in prestigious journals such as Molecular Cell, Molecular and Cellular Biology and Development.
